summaryrefslogtreecommitdiff
path: root/irc/dancer-services/Makefile
diff options
context:
space:
mode:
Diffstat (limited to 'irc/dancer-services/Makefile')
-rw-r--r--irc/dancer-services/Makefile18
1 files changed, 12 insertions, 6 deletions
diff --git a/irc/dancer-services/Makefile b/irc/dancer-services/Makefile
index e809f23cd27b..92fb535441fd 100644
--- a/irc/dancer-services/Makefile
+++ b/irc/dancer-services/Makefile
@@ -6,16 +6,16 @@
#
PORTNAME= dancer-services
-PORTVERSION= 1.8.0.6.8
-PORTREVISION= 2
+PORTVERSION= 1.8.0.6.9
CATEGORIES= irc
-MASTER_SITES= http://www.doc.ic.ac.uk/~aps100/dancer/%SUBDIR%/
+MASTER_SITES= http://source.freenode.net/~asuffield/dancer/%SUBDIR%/
MASTER_SITE_SUBDIR= ${PORTNAME}
-DISTNAME= ${PORTNAME}-${PORTVERSION:S/m/+maint/}
MAINTAINER= knu@FreeBSD.org
COMMENT= The IRC services (nickserv, chanserv, etc.) for dancer-ircd
+BUILD_DEPENDS+= ${LOCALBASE}/bin/autoconf:${PORTSDIR}/devel/autoconf
+
USE_REINPLACE= yes
USE_GMAKE= yes
GNU_CONFIGURE= yes
@@ -34,6 +34,12 @@ post-patch:
${WRKSRC}/bin/services.conf \
${WRKSRC}/bin/settings.conf.in
+pre-configure:
+ cd ${WRKSRC}; ./autogen.sh
+
+pre-build:
+ cd ${WRKSRC}; ${MAKE} depend
+
pre-install:
${MKDIR} ${PREFIX}/share/dancer-services
@${SH} ${PKGINSTALL} ${PKGNAME} PRE-INSTALL
@@ -66,8 +72,8 @@ post-install:
${SED} -e "s,/usr/local/,${PREFIX}/,g" ${PKGMESSAGE}
.if !defined(NOPORTDOCS)
${MKDIR} ${DOCSDIR}
-.for f in README* TODO doc/*
- ${CP} -R ${WRKSRC}/${f} ${DOCSDIR}/
+.for f in ChangeLog README
+ ${INSTALL_DATA} ${WRKSRC}/${f} ${DOCSDIR}/
.endfor
.endif